The Architecture and Energy Saving Technologies of Green Relay Enhanced Wireless Network

  communication,more and more wireless network devices are deployed and the energy consumption is become a significant concern for network infrastructure.Therefore,how to reduce the energy consumption for data transmission becomes one of the most important design considerations for future wireless networks.However,while the energy saving technologies and strategies for wireless networks have been extensively studied,little attention has been paid to the utilization of renewable energy.In this paper,the architecture of green relay enhanced wireless network is proposed to enable green communication via adopting base stations or relays powered by renewable energy.Some feasible technologies and research issues of green relay enhanced wireless network are investigated to reduce the non-renewable energy consumption and increase the utilization ratio of renewable energy,such as green-energy aware base station cooperation and dynamic load adjustment.
